How does it decide who my competitors are?
By looking at who ranks. It pulls the live results for the keywords in your space and finds the domains that keep appearing there, which is often not the same list as your commercial competitors.
Is the competitor traffic data accurate?
It is an estimate, and it is labelled as one. The numbers come from DataForSEO and are derived from ranking positions and keyword volumes. They are reliable for comparing two sites against each other and less so as an absolute figure.
Can it tell me why a competitor outranks me?
It can crawl the specific competing page alongside yours and compare what is measurable: coverage of the topic, headings, internal links pointing at it, page speed, and the authority of the domain carrying it.
